The Buffalo Bills have been making some moves, bringing in former Chicago Bears defensive back C.J. Gardner-Johnson. It was a thrilling move for Buffalo, as the front office found its starting safety to pair alongside Cole Bishop. It’s a drastic change, as Gardner-Johnson probably wouldn’t have been a player that Sean McDermott would have agreed to bring to the team with his off-the-field issues.
Nevertheless, Buffalo got a ferocious defender to add to defensive coordinator Jim Leonhard’s defense, and he wasted no time winning over the hearts of the Bills Mafia.
Immediately after news broke that a deal had been made, Gardner-Johnson took to social media with a simple but perfect post that quickly spread like wildfire. It was nothing more than a photo of quarterback Josh Allen. Seriously, this dude knows how to tug at the heartstrings in a good way.
The Buffalo Bills got an absolute dog in C.J. Gardner-Johnson
Gardner-Johnson is a hard-hitting safety who adds a level of aggression to the defense. Another newly acquired addition, Bradley Chubb, talked about how the defense is going to be more aggressive this season under Leonhard, and Gardner-Johnson fits that mold perfectly.
He’s not without his faults, as he’s left much to be desired in man coverage, but Buffalo got a good one. A to Z Sports’ Kole Noble broke down what type of player Gardner-Johnson is and what he could bring to his next team.
“C.J. Gardner-Johnson hasn’t developed the best reputation for himself the last couple of seasons and burnt a lot of bridges at previous stops, but he stayed quiet throughout the second half of the 2025 season after joining the Chicago Bears and reuniting with Dennis Allen. Gardner-Johnson has a clear idea of what his best role is and isn’t afraid to speak his mind, which can rub coaches and teammates the wrong way.
“He knows he’s at his best when he can be aggressive close to the line of scrimmage and plays with a fiery spirit, which again can get him into some trouble. But, sometimes a team needs that kind of guy in the locker room. Just be careful lining him up in man coverage against speedy wide receivers in the slot. Other than that, he’s a true playmaker in run support and attacking the quarterback.” — Kole Noble
